Posted on 2006-12-06 14:22
碼農(nóng)cz 閱讀(1140)
評論(0) 編輯 收藏 所屬分類:
As u
?1?<script>
?2??var?start=0;
?3?var?n;
?4??function?init(){
?5???start++;
?6???}
?7??function?process(i){
?8???n=setTimeout("init()",1000);
?9???if(start>i){
10????clearTimeout(n);
11?????start=0;
12?//這里寫你需要執(zhí)行的代碼
13???}
14?}
15?</script>
其中process(i) i為你要設(shè)置延遲的時間 秒為單位
關(guān)于timeout:
它其實就是一個循環(huán)而已,在循環(huán)里調(diào)用它的第一個參數(shù),第2個參數(shù)是Thread.sleep的時間間隔,當(dāng)然如果你不在合適的時候clearTimeout的話,它將成為一個死循環(huán)